Judge Denies Couple Remand In Tainted Groundwater Case Against Johnson Controls

Mealey's (July 13, 2016, 2:22 PM EDT) -- SOUTH BEND, Ind. — A federal judge in Indiana on July 11 denied a couple’s motion to remand its groundwater contamination case to state court on grounds that the defendant’s motion to remand was timely and that the local controversy to the Class Action Fairness Act (CAFA) did not apply (Amos Hostetler, et al. v. Johnson Controls Inc., No. 15-226, N.D. Ind.; 2016 U.S. Dist. LEXIS 89278)....
